AI换脸技术源码全面解析,揭秘换脸背后的秘密18


导言:

随着人工智能技术的发展,AI换脸技术近年来备受关注。利用深度学习算法,该技术可以将一张面部图像与另一张图像或视频进行无缝替换,从而实现逼真的换脸效果。本文将深入解析AI换脸软件源码,揭秘其工作原理和关键技术。

1. AI换脸技术的原理:

AI换脸技术的核心原理是深度学习中的生成对抗网络(GAN)。GAN模型由两个网络组成:生成器(Generator)和判别器(Discriminator)。生成器负责生成新的图像或视频,而判别器则试图区分生成图像与真实图像。通过不断地训练,生成器可以学习生成逼真的图像,而判别器可以提高区分能力。

2. 关键技术:人脸检测与分割:

AI换脸软件的首要任务是准确检测和分割出人脸区域。这通常使用人脸检测算法实现,它可以识别图像或视频中的面部位置。然后,需要将面部分割成不同的区域,如眼睛、鼻子和嘴巴,以便进行精细的换脸效果。

3. 图像配准与变形:

检测到人脸后,需要将目标面部图像与源面部图像进行配准和变形。这需要使用图像配准技术,将两张面部图像对应特征点匹配起来。然后,源面部图像通过变形算法进行扭曲,使其与目标面部图像相匹配。

4. 纹理合成与融合:

配准变形之后,需要将源面部图像的纹理合成到目标面部图像上。这使用纹理合成技术实现,它可以将源图像的特征、颜色和纹理转移到目标图像中。最后,需要使用图像融合技术将合成纹理与目标图像融合,创造出自然的换脸效果。

5. 常见算法和框架:

实现AI换脸技术需要使用各种算法和框架,包括:

- 深度学习框架:TensorFlow、PyTorch

- 图像处理库:OpenCV、Pillow

- 人脸检测算法:Haar级联、MTCNN

- 图像配准算法:特征匹配、光流

- 纹理合成算法:生成对抗网络(GAN)

6. 道德和法律问题:

AI换脸技术虽然带来了无限的创造潜力,但也引发了道德和法律问题。其潜在的滥用风险包括:

- 伪造视频和图像,破坏声誉

- 侵犯隐私权,制造虚假信息

- 网络犯罪,如身份盗窃和诈骗

因此,需要制定法律法规和伦理准则来规范AI换脸技术的应用,防止其被恶意利用。

AI换脸技术是人工智能领域一项令人着迷的技术,其巨大的潜力和伦理挑战引发了广泛的讨论。通过了解其源码和原理,我们可以更好地理解这项技术并探索其未来的发展方向。同时,我们也要关注其潜在的滥用风险,并采取适当的措施来确保其安全和负责任地使用。

2025-01-18


上一篇:AI绘画大师绘画:突破想象力的艺术

下一篇:中国 AI 写作素材:海量优质内容,助你创作无忧